This special prayer service was initiated by the Youth Ministry of Rome of the Salesian Youth Movement, with the valuable support of the FMA Rome, who provided the Zoom platform to host the online Prayer service. The Salesian Youth Movement of South Asia led everyone through the guided Rosary service. The gathering reflected the global Salesian family’s deep love for the Holy Father and their unwavering commitment to prayer.
The Rosary focused on the Glorious Mysteries, with prayers recited in multiple languages, including English, Italian, Spanish, Portuguese, French, and Hindi, symbolizing the universal nature of the Church. Each mystery was led by different young representatives from all across the world, fostering a spirit of togetherness and devotion.
The service began with the welcoming words by Fr. Joebeth, followed by the opening prayer, invoking God’s healing power over Pope Francis, followed by the hymn No Man Can Live as an Island. The participants then prayed the Rosary, entrusting the Pope’s health to the intercession of the Blessed Virgin Mary. The service concluded with a closing prayer for Pope Francis, the traditional Hail, Holy Queen, and a final blessing by Fr. Patrick.
This initiative highlights the role of young people in the Church, demonstrating their faith in action. It was not just a moment of prayer but also a testimony of the Salesian Youth Movement’s deep-rooted commitment to supporting the Church and its leaders.
As Pope Francis continues to recover, the Salesian youth remain united in prayer, trusting in God’s divine plan and the powerful intercession of Mary Help of Christians.
